Filament Stabilizers in X-ray Tubes: Function & Importance
Filament stabilizer is a material used in X-ray tubes to prevent vibrations of the filament.
The filament is subjected to high temperatures during X-ray generation, which can cause it to vibrate and distort. These vibrations can affect the quality of the X-ray images and can also damage the filament itself. To prevent this, filament stabilizers made of materials like molybdenum or tungsten are used to stabilize the filament.
These stabilizers surround the filament and provide support, preventing excessive vibrations during X-ray generation, ensuring the production of clear and accurate X-ray images.
